Breaking Down the Features of Mojo HW2470 Elite Series Mini Mallard Drake Decoy
Specifications
- The Mojo HW2470 Elite Series Mini Mallard Drake Decoy is a motorized spinning-wing decoy designed to mimic the appearance and movement of a drake mallard. Its purpose is attracting other waterfowl.
- The decoy features a compact design, intended for easier transport and setup. The overall smaller size makes it more portable.
- It includes a “drop in” battery holder for convenient battery replacement. This design allows for smooth, quiet, and fast battery changes.
- The internal components are attached directly to the support pole via a structural housing. This housing is designed to fit precisely inside a flexible decoy skin.
- The Manufacturer claims the design results in a smoother, quieter, faster, and more user-friendly decoy. Its design simplifies operation in various conditions.

Performance & Functionality
The Mojo HW2470 excels at attracting ducks, thanks to its realistic spinning-wing action. Its size and movement create a convincing illusion, drawing in birds from considerable distances. This decoy performs its primary job admirably.
The main strengths of the Mojo HW2470 lie in its portability, ease of use, and realistic movement. However, its relatively small size might be a disadvantage in very large spreads or on expansive bodies of water, where a larger decoy could be more visible. Overall, it meets and often exceeds expectations.
